摘 要:为了确定癸甲溴铵-碘溶液消毒剂和癸甲溴铵消毒剂对猪主要疫病病原如猪细小病毒(PPV)、伪狂犬病病毒(PRV)和猪传染性胃肠炎病毒(TGEV)的灭活效果,通过细胞观察法,用不同浓度的癸甲溴铵-碘溶液消毒剂和癸甲溴铵消毒剂对PRV、PPV和TGEV进行灭活来观察其灭活效果。结果表明,癸甲溴铵-碘溶液和癸甲溴铵溶液对细胞的最大无毒剂量分别为1∶80和1∶10。1∶320的癸甲溴铵-碘溶液消毒剂,1∶80的癸甲溴铵消毒剂与相应浓度的中和剂的反应产物已无毒副作用。癸甲溴铵-碘溶液消毒剂1∶800稀释时可使PRV TCID_(50)降低5个滴度,TGEV TCID_(50)降低4个滴度;癸甲溴铵消毒剂稀释到1∶400时,可使PRV和TGEV的TCID_(50)均降低约3个滴度。两种消毒剂对PPV的灭活效果均不理想。In order to determine the inactivation effects of deciquam and iodine compound disinfectant and deciquam disinfectant on porcine parvovirus (PPV),pseudorabies virus (PRV) and porcine infectious gastroenteritis virus (TGEV),PPV,PRV,TGEV were inactivated with different concentrations of deciquam and iodine compound disinfectant and deciquam disinfectant.The cell culture observation showed that the maximum non-toxic dose of deciquam and iodine compound disinfectant and deciquam disinfectant were 1∶80 and 1∶10 respectively.The corresponding concentrations of reaction products of 1∶32 deciquam and iodine compound disinfectant and 1∶80 deciquam disinfectant with neutralizer had no toxic side effects.When deciquam and iodine compound disinfectant was at 1∶800 dilution,the TCID 50 to PRV was reduced by 5 titers,and to TGEV was reduced by 4 titers.When the dilution of deciquam was 1∶400,the TCID 50 to PRV and TGEV can be reduced by 3 titers.While the effect of these two disinfectants on the inactivation of PPV was not good.
